The video tutorial explains how to conduct a centroid activity using cardstock or construction paper. It emphasizes choosing shapes without symmetry to increase the mathematical challenge. The instructor demonstrates using plumb bobs and gear to find the centroid, highlighting lines with a highlighter, and comparing mathematical predictions with physical results.
